Narrative - a poem that tells a story The Raven by Edgar Allen Poe ode - a poem that celebrates praises or glorifies Ode to a Nightingale by Percy Bysshe Shelley pastoral - short poem describing rural life To a Mouse by Robert Burns. In Acrostic poems the first letters of each line are aligned vertically to form a word.
